A vertically oriented hazy charcoal drawing on beige paper depicts a woman seated in a poufy dress. She extends her left leg forward, bracing her left arm against it while she leans her head on her right hand, her right elbow resting on her bent right leg. Sparse strokes convey her skirt flaring behind her and up to the shin of her extended left leg. Her face and torso are the most darkly shaded.
